Sec. 8877.151. MAINTENANCE AND OPERATION TAX.
(a)Except as provided by Subsection (b), the district may impose an ad valorem tax at a rate not to exceed five cents on each $100 of valuation of property in the district to pay for the maintenance and operation of the district on approval of a majority of the voters of the district at an election held for that purpose.
(b)The board may increase the maximum amount of ad valorem taxes that may be imposed in the district:
(1)if the board determines that the maximum tax authorized by Subsection (a) is not sufficient to pay the maintenance and operating expenses of the district; and
(2)on approval of a majority of the voters of the district voting at an election held for that purpose.
